Kitchen Cabinet Staining in Cincinnati, OH
Kitchen cabinet staining services involve applying a specialized finish to existing cabinets to enhance their appearance, change their color, or refresh their look. This process is commonly used for projects that aim to update or customize kitchen spaces, whether by darkening, lightening, or adding a new tone to the cabinetry. Property owners often request this service when they want to achieve a different aesthetic without replacing cabinets entirely, making it a cost-effective way to modernize or restore kitchen interiors.
Before requesting cabinet staining, homeowners typically want to understand the condition of their existing cabinetry, including any surface imperfections or previous finishes that might affect the staining process. It's also important to consider the desired color outcome and how it will complement other kitchen elements. Proper preparation, such as cleaning and sanding, is essential for a smooth, even finish, and property owners should be aware of the maintenance requirements for stained cabinets to maintain their appearance over time.

Kitchen Cabinet Staining Questions
What types of cabinets can be stained? Staining can be applied to a variety of cabinet materials, including wood and MDF, to enhance their appearance and durability.
Is staining suitable for existing cabinets? Yes, staining is often used to update or refresh existing cabinets without the need for replacement.
How does staining differ from painting? Staining penetrates the wood to highlight natural grain patterns, while painting covers the surface with an opaque color.
What finishes are available after staining? Clear or tinted sealers are typically used to protect stained cabinets and achieve the desired look.
